The Princess Royal, on behalf of The King, held an Investiture at Buckingham Palace this morning.
Her Royal Highness, on behalf of His Majesty, held an Investiture at Buckingham Palace this afternoon.
The King was represented by Vice Admiral Sir David Steel (former Governor of Gibraltar) at the Funeral Service of Admiral Sir Derek Reffell (former Governor of Gibraltar) which was held at St. Luke's Church, Grayshott, Hampshire, this morning.
The Prince of Wales, President, this morning attended United for Wildlife's "Nature's Guardians" Meeting at St. James's Palace.
His Royal Highness, Founder and President, the Earthshot Prize, afterwards attended the "Investing for Impact" Session at Guildhall, Gresham Street, London EC2.
The Prince of Wales this afternoon received representatives from the British Red Cross and Palestine Red Crescent Society.
The Duke of Edinburgh today carried out the following engagements in Prince Edward Island, Canada.
His Royal Highness, Chairman, The Duke of Edinburgh's International Award Foundation, this morning attended the Atlantic Canada Education Forum at the Shaw Building, 95 Rochford Street, Charlottetown.
The Duke of Edinburgh this afternoon attended a Luncheon for young people held by the Lieutenant Governor of Prince Edward Island (the Hon. Wassim Salamoun) at Government House, 1 Terry Fox Drive, Charlottetown.
His Royal Highness later visited Abegweit First Nation at Scotchfort.
The Duke of Edinburgh this evening attended a Dinner at Government House.
The Princess Royal, Colonel-in-Chief, Royal Corps of Signals, this evening held a One Hundred and Fifth Anniversary Reception at St. James's Palace.
The Duke of Gloucester, Colonel-in-Chief, Royal Army Medical Service, this morning presented the Firmin Sword of Peace to 16 Medical Regiment at Merville Barracks, Colchester, Essex.
The King this morning attended a Financing for Nature Reception at Lancaster House, London SW1, and was received by the Co-Chairman of the International Advisory Panel on Biodiversity Credits (Dame Amelia Fawcett).
His Majesty, Royal Founding Patron, this afternoon held a Reception for winners of The King's Trust Awards at Buckingham Palace.
The King, Patron, British Red Cross, later received representatives from the British Red Cross and Palestine Red Crescent Society.
The Prince of Wales, on behalf of The King, held an Investiture at Windsor Castle this morning.
The Prince and Princess of Wales, Joint Patrons, the Royal Foundation of The Prince and Princess of Wales, this afternoon received Ms. Melinda French Gates (Founder, Pivotal) at Windsor Castle.
The Duke of Edinburgh this afternoon departed from Heathrow Airport, London, for Canada and was received this evening upon arrival at Charlottetown Airport by the Lieutenant Governor of Prince Edward Island (the Hon. Wassim Salamoun).
